NY S 4217
in committeeRequires the state division of housing and community renewal to verify there are no violations on the property prior to authorizing a rent increase for major capital improvements
New York · 2025-2026 Regular Session · upper
Description
Requires the state division of housing and community renewal to verify there are no class B or C housing code violations or no more than 30 class A housing code violations on the property prior to authorizing a rent increase for major capital improvements for such property; provides that outstanding violations shall be corrected by the landlord and verified by the city rent agency prior to authorization of a rent increase.
